Euler is a lending platform on Ethereum that lets developers deploy and combine lending vaults without permission. Its core components, the Euler Vault Kit (EVK) and the Ethereum Vault Connector (EVC), allow builders to tailor lending and borrowing setups to different needs. This gives users more control over how they earn, manage collateral, or hedge market positions.
